y
by Zohar Manna, Amir Pnueli
ftp://ftp.wisdom.weizmann.ac.il/pub/amir/tools.ps.gz
Add To MetaCart
Abstract:
The paper presents a minimal proof theory which is adequate for proving the main important temporal properties of reactive programs. The properties we consider consist of the classes of invariance, response, and precedence properties. For each of these classes we present a small set of rules that is complete for verifying properties belonging to this class. We illustrate the application of these rules by analyzing and verifying the properties of a new algorithm for mutual exclusion. 1
Citations
| 300 | Defining liveness – Alpern, Schneider - 1985 |
| 228 | Proving the correctness of multiprocess programs – Lamport - 1977 |
| 138 | Parallel program design – Chandy, Misra - 1988 |
| 72 | Completing the temporal picture – Manna, Pnueli - 1991 |
| 47 | Verification of multiprocess probabilistic protocols – Pnueli, Zuck - 1986 |
| 26 | Adequate proof principles for invariance and liveness properties of concurrent programs – Manna, Pnueli - 1984 |
| 16 | The Anchored Version of the Temporal Framework, Linear Time, Branching Time and – Manna, Pnueli - 1989 |
| 12 | A simple solution to Lamport’s concurrent programming problem with linear wait – Szymanski - 1988 |
| 8 | An Exercise in the Verification of Multi -- Process Programs – Manna, Pnueli - 1990 |
| 5 | Proving precedence properties: the temporal way – Manna, Pnueli - 1983 |

